4x + 2y = 12 x – y = 3

Solve the second equation for x: x = 3 + y Substitute this x in for the x in the first equation: 4(3 + y) + 2y = 12 12 + 4y + 2y = 12 6y = 0 y = 0 Plug this y back into the second equation you solved for x: x = 3 + y x = 3 + (0) x = 3 So, y = 0, x = 3.
